Berlin, 1987. A genius inventor cracks time travel-and the world's intelligence agencies rush to claim him. CIA operative Rowan Mercer is deployed to eliminate the threat, but the mission spirals when Krane's machine latches onto Rowan's mind, producing a lethal mimic that evolves with every choice he makes. As reality warps and enemies close in, Rowan confronts the ultimate question: can time be controlled, or must it be destroyed?
A fast-paced, atmospheric thriller blending espionage, identity, and the cost of impossible technology.
